DVC Website To Implement Major Security Updates On May 24th

Starting on May 24th, 2023, Disney Vacation Club will implement two-factor authentication as an improved security measure on their website. The good news for those who find this authentication method cumbersome is that this type of authentication will only be required when accessing loan information on the members-only website.
